I completely agree with everyone who has posted so far that the archives
should be searchable and that people who post to listservs have to realize
that their postings have entered the public domain. However, I also have
some sympathy for those who would not like to have some of the things
they've said being easily accessible to the public. Consider how often on
this list someone has posted a gripe about faculty members, administrators,
and so forth--and how useful and productive the discussions have been which
followed. It's not hard to imagine some of those postings costing someone
their tenure or their promotion or an otherwise likely budget increase.
Would it be possible to put in place some mechanism whereby a list member
could request to have certain postings deleted from the archive?
